Alliance Telecommunications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Alliance Telecommunications in the United States is $50.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$103,223. Salaries at Alliance Telecommunications typically range from $44 to $56 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Alliance Telecommunications
Alliance Telecommunications provides telecommunication services. It offers data network infrastructure, multimedia & audiovisual, security solutions, and staffing & managed services. The company was founded in 1983 and is based in Parsippany, New Jersey.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Jersey City?

Understanding the cost of living near Jersey City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Alliance Telecommunications.
Jersey City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 132.5 (32.5% more expensive than US average; 16.1% more than NJ average). Across from Manhattan, very high housing costs, excellent transit (PATH, Light Rail, Ferry). When planning your budget based on a salary from Alliance Telecommunications,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,500 - $3,800+ A significant portion of Alliance Telecommunications sal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$121 (PATH 30-day unlimited) / NJ Transit varies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,041 - $6,401+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
